Sept. 2004 doc. : IEEE 15 -04 -0482 -02 -004 b Utilization of 860~960 MHz Band in Korea Ø No ISM band between 860~960 MHz in Korea § 868~868. 6 MHz : Airport Communication Service § 902~928 MHz : CT-1, CT-2, Safety Service, Pager Ø CT-2 service : returned frequency license Safety Comm. 869 910 915 Mobile Phone TRS 851 898 902 CT-2 866 Airport Comm. 894 900 908. 5 Wireless Data Comm. 914 Wireless Data Comm. 924. 45 930 P A G E R 923. 55 928 Cordless Phone (CT-1) 940 942 938 Wireless Microphone 960 Broadcasting Relay 950 952 959 Cordless Phone Ø No problem using 2. 4 GHz for IEEE 802. 15. 4 because it is ISM band Submission 3 Hyungsoo Lee, Cheolhyo Lee, Jaeyoung Kim, ETRI

Sept. 2004 doc. : IEEE 15 -04 -0482 -02 -004 b Analysis of Available

Sept. 2004 doc. : IEEE 15 -04 -0482 -02 -004 b Analysis of Available Frequency Band Ø Possible analysis scenarios § Scenario 1 : Reallocation of unused CT-2 frequency band - Total band : 908. 5~914 MHz • CT-21) band : 910~914 MHz • Use adjacent guard band : 908. 5~910 MHz § Scenario 2 : Frequency sharing of Low Power Device - Sharing with Wireless Microphone band : • 928~930 MHz and 950~952 MHz Ø 908. 5~914 MHz band assignment of Korea § Plan to assign 908. 5~914 MHz to RFID in order to motivate RFID industries at the end of 2004 1) CT-2 : Cordless Telephone (second generation). A type of "public" cordless telephone that is connected by TDMA radio links to nearby, microcell base stations. CT-2 is most often used as a wireless payphone. Receiving calls is not possible. Sept. 2004 doc. : IEEE 15 -04 -0482 -02 -004 b Utilization Methods of 908. 5~914 MHz Ø Proposal of adapting North America specifications to IEEE 802. 15. 4 in Korea § Assignment of two channels Korea 908. 5~914 MHz 1. 2 MHz 906 CH 1 908 910 912 2 MHz 914 916 918 920 922 924 CH 10 928 MHz 600 KHz Ø Another solution § Proposal of Europe specifications which enable to increase channels - Case 1 : 0. 6 MHz band/channel - Case 2 : 1 MHz band/channel - Assignment of Maximum 8 channels Case 1 CH 1 1 MHz CH 8 Case 2 CH 1 908. 5 MHz Submission 6 CH 5 914 MHz Hyungsoo Lee, Cheolhyo Lee, Jaeyoung Kim, ETRI

Sept. 2004 doc. : IEEE 15 -04 -0482 -02 -004 b Summary Ø Possibility to share frequency : Two scenarios § Sharing with RFID band § Sharing with Wireless Microphone band Ø Review of applying appropriate specifications to IEEE 802. 15. 4 § With North America specifications § With Europe specifications Ø Research for interference analysis of sharing frequency band by Korean Home Network Study Group started from May 2004 v Note : ETRI would like to acquire the document related with reviewing interference and sharing frequency in other countries Submission 7 Hyungsoo Lee, Cheolhyo Lee, Jaeyoung Kim, ETRI
